discoverable vs observable

discoverable

adj
  • Able to be discovered. 

  • Subject to legal discovery; able to be requested by an opposing party through a legal process such as a subpoena. 

observable

adj
  • Able to be observed. 

  • Deserving to be observed; worth regarding; remarkable. 

noun
  • Any physical property that can be observed and measured directly and not derived from other properties
